The temperature in the oven is generated by the work done by the resistance wire R. To maintain a constant temperature in the oven, it is necessary to increase the required temperature to the set value, and the resistance wire stops working; When the temperature drops slightly, the resistance wire can continue to work.
In short, the constant temperature of the oven within the set range is maintained by actively turning on and off the input power supply. The switching on and off of the power supply is completed by closing and releasing the relay contacts. The action of the relay is controlled by the gate of the electronic tube. Therefore, the normal operation of the electronic tube will directly affect the closing and release of the relay contacts to a certain extent.
Perhaps speaking of ovens, many people feel familiar, as many families have miniature ovens for household use. However, it should be noted that the ovens mentioned here are mainly industrial ovens that are widely used in industry.
The industrial oven has the following functions: a microcomputer multi-function controller, which can set an extension timer, heating rate, heating power, printing interval, etc., with an RS232 interface, which can be connected to a printer to output reports, an advanced preheating furnace cavity design, an adjustable temperature overheat protection device, a microcomputer temperature controller, and a digital timer. Relevant data of the instrument: temperature accuracy: ≤± 1 ℃; Temperature uniformity: ± 2.5% ℃; Temperature range: 5 ℃ - 500 ℃ above room temperature; The instrument adopts a spiral air supply system with forced air circulation.
